Webhook Alert Integration

With the regulatory issues around crypto currencies it is not always possible to trade cryptocurrencies using Binance.com as a broker. Now there are many trading bot companies that enable webhook alerts as a mechanism for trade execution. Multicharts should enhance the Alerts() functionality to include Webhook configuration.

This would effectively enable many more broker / bot integrations for Multicharts cryptocurrency users.

To add a little context. Zignaly.com enables access to the Binance.com liquidity through what they refer to as Zignaly Exchange. Anyone can use this type of account without the geographic IP restrictions. This seems to be somewhat of an "Introducing Broker" type relationship with Binance.com. Binance provides an API to easily create subAccounts on Binance. Zignaly has a webhook integration for the automation of trades.

Multicharts can enable web hook integration to Zignaly or possibly create a similar relationship with Binance.
